A few facts about this trip:
- visiting Schonbrunn, this is MUST, I recommend you to take headphones- it is translated even to Czech language
- breakfast in typical Vienna´s Cafe
- visiting Prater- amusement park
- Hudertwasser House-colorful house and very unique
-  eating one of the best gelato - Veganista
- eating Sacher Cake in famous Sacher hotel

A few facts about this trip:
- the music festival called Labefest
- the ticket for the festival cost like 250 czk for 2 days, maybe even less
- Atmo, Vojtech Dyk, Majk Spirit...
- popular Mexican restaurant
- visiting chateau
- new cafe: Coffee & Books
